The Coastal plain is different from an interior plain because a coastal plain lies along the sea coast. Coastal plains also have low relief. The interior plain lies away from the coast and the elevation can vary. Coastal plains are normally damper than interior plains. Interior plains have more chances for drought conditions as well. One result of the differences is population. More likely than not, coastal plains are population centers.

The Interior Plainsis a vast physiographic region that spreads across theLaurentian craton of central North America; while a coastal plain is an area of flat, low-lying land adjacent to a seacoast.

What are some differences between a coastal plain and an interior plain?

One major difference between Coastal plains and Interior plains is in elevation. Coastal plains have low elevation and low relief. Interior plains have varied elevation and low relief. Coastal plains also lie along the shore while Interior plains are surrounded by other land.


What is the major difference between a coastal plain and an interior plain?

A coastal plain is located near a coast or a shoreline, while an interior plain is found in the middle of a continent or a large landmass away from the coast. Coastal plains are formed by erosion and deposition of sediment from the ocean, while interior plains are typically created by processes like erosion, glaciation, or shifting tectonic plates.

Compare the elevation of a coastal plain to that of an interior plain?

A coastal plain typically has a lower elevation compared to an interior plain. Coastal plains are flat, low-lying areas that lie adjacent to oceans or seas. In contrast, interior plains can have varying elevations but tend to be higher due to their distance from the coast and geological history.

What is the difference between a coastal plain and a interior plain?

A coastal plain is a low, flat area of land near a coast that has been formed by the deposition of sediment over time by rivers or ocean currents. An interior plain, on the other hand, is a broad, flat region located inland and typically characterized by grasslands or agricultural land. Coastal plains are influenced by coastal processes, such as erosion and sedimentation, while interior plains are typically formed by the gradual erosion and deposition of sediment over millions of years.
